The Origins of Gambling
Gambling’s roots can be traced back to ancient civilizations, where games of chance were an integral part of cultural practices. Archaeological findings indicate that as early as 3000 BC, the Chinese were using rudimentary dice made from bone for games. In ancient Mesopotamia, people engaged in gambling activities that revolved around betting on the outcome of various events, such as sports contests and animal fights, highlighting the inherent human desire for risk and reward. Similarly, the ancient Egyptians participated in gambling through board games that involved strategies and stakes. The Book of the Dead even mentions dice games played by the pharaohs, suggesting that gambling was not only a pastime but also a reflection of social status. This demonstrates that gambling has long been intertwined with societal norms and values, evolving alongside humanity.
As these early games gained popularity, they laid the groundwork for more organized forms of gambling. The Romans introduced betting on gladiatorial games, which not only entertained but also involved significant financial stakes. This transition from casual play to structured betting marked a crucial development in the evolution of gambling, paving the way for its future expansion across continents and cultures.
The Rise of Casinos in the Middle Ages
The Middle Ages marked a significant turning point in gambling, leading to the establishment of casinos. As societies became more structured, the desire for organized gambling experiences grew. The first official casino, the Ridotto, opened in Venice in 1638, offering games of chance in a controlled environment. This development allowed for regulation and oversight, attracting a broader range of players and signaling the beginning of a new era in gambling.
During this period, various card games gained popularity, including the early forms of poker and blackjack. These games required skill and strategy, appealing to gamblers who sought not only luck but also a competitive edge. Gambling became associated with social gatherings, where people would come together to enjoy games, drinks, and camaraderie, thus embedding it further into the fabric of society.
In addition, the emergence of state-sponsored lotteries provided governments with a new source of revenue. Many countries embraced this form of gambling, using proceeds for public services and infrastructure. This symbiotic relationship between gambling and government support further legitimized the activity, cementing its place in society and shaping perceptions around its acceptance and regulation.
The Modern Era and Technological Advancements
The late 20th century saw a dramatic transformation in the gambling landscape, largely due to technological advancements. The introduction of video poker machines and electronic gaming devices revolutionized traditional gambling, making it more accessible and appealing to a wider audience. These innovations led to the rise of mega-casinos, particularly in places like Las Vegas and Atlantic City, where grand structures attracted millions of visitors eager to try their luck.
Moreover, the internet has profoundly altered the gambling experience. Online casinos emerged, providing players with the convenience of gaming from their homes. This shift not only expanded the reach of gambling but also diversified the types of games available. Players can now enjoy everything from classic table games to innovative live dealer experiences, enhancing engagement through technology.
With the rise of online gambling also came concerns over regulation and player safety. Governments around the world began to establish legal frameworks to govern online casinos, ensuring fair play and protecting consumers. This period of regulation marked a significant evolution in the gambling industry, balancing profit motives with the need for responsible gaming practices.
The Globalization of Gambling
As gambling continued to evolve, its globalization became evident in the 21st century. Countries that previously had stringent restrictions on gambling began to liberalize their laws to attract tourism and stimulate economic growth. Nations such as Singapore and Macau emerged as major gambling hubs, boasting luxurious casinos that rival those in Las Vegas.
This globalization has also led to the rise of international gambling events, such as the World Series of Poker and various other tournaments that draw participants from around the globe. These events not only showcase skill but also create a sense of community among players, further uniting the gambling world. Furthermore, the proliferation of mobile gaming apps has enabled individuals to participate in gambling activities anytime and anywhere, integrating it seamlessly into daily life.
However, this expansion has not come without its challenges. Issues surrounding gambling addiction and responsible gaming practices have garnered attention, necessitating the development of support systems and awareness campaigns. The industry’s ongoing evolution must address these challenges to ensure a sustainable future, balancing entertainment with health considerations.
